| career roles | key responsibilities |
|---|---|
| environmental consultant | assess environmental impact, develop sustainable solutions, advise on compliance |
| plant physiologist | study plant functions, conduct research, improve crop resilience |
| sustainability specialist | implement eco-friendly practices, monitor resource usage, promote green initiatives |
| agricultural researcher | experiment with plant growth, analyze data, develop innovative farming techniques |
| environmental educator | teach sustainable practices, conduct workshops, raise awareness |
| climate change analyst | study climate patterns, predict environmental changes, recommend mitigation strategies |
| conservation scientist | protect natural resources, manage ecosystems, restore habitats |
